Funeral services for Stephen Harkless Amerson, 83, of 1379 Carling Ave., who died in a local hospital Tuesday after a short illness, will be held at 2 p.m. today in Memorial Chapel..
The Rev. Thomas J. Holmes will officiate. Burial will be in the Davisboro Cemetery.
A native of Washington County, Mr. Amerson was the son of the late J. T. Amerson and the late Mrs. Martha Cato Amerson. He attended the public schools of Washington County and had been a resident of Macon for 32 years.
Mr Amerson was retired from the Standard Oil Co. after having been employed for 21 years. He was a member of Tattnall Square Baptist Church.
Survivors include six daughters, Mrs. Ruth Turner, Mrs. J. R. Emerson, Mrs S.W. Lanier, all of Macon, Mrs. George S. Jones of Birmingham, Ala., Mrs. William Ellington of Knoxville, Tenn., and Mrs. Henry Love of Pensacola, Fla.; four sons, Dr. S.R. Amerson, Louis Amerson, both of Macon, P. L. Amerson of Little Rock, Ark., G.T. Amerson of Eugene, Ore.; one brother, Lewis Amerson of Washington County, Georgia.
